Stephen J. Smith wrote:
> I just upgraded the firmware of my Linksys WRT54G cable/dsl router to
> 2.02.7. Now it is sending some kind of spanning tree protocol message
> *every two seconds*. It didn't do this before the upgrade. Is this
> perfectly reasonable behavior?
Did you check the configuration? There's probably something you can turn
off.
> [sjs at cobra tmp]$ sudo tcpdump -r stp -s 9999 -x -c 3
> 21:29:09.826623 802.1d config 8000.00:0c:41:d2:9c:d6.8001 root
> 8000.00:0c:41:d2:9c:d6 pathcost 0 age 0 max 20 hello 2 fdelay 0 4242
> 0300 0000 0000 8000 000c 41d2 9cd6 0000 0000 8000 000c 41d2 9cd6 8001
> 0000 1400 0200 0000 a5a5 a5a5 a5a5 a5a5
Wait, that's going out on the LAN (internal) ports?! That's really weird.
Personally I'd upgrade that firmware away from Linksys. Since the WRT54G
runs Linux, it's quite hackable, and there are a few third-party firmware
projects. For example:
